A Healthy Valentine Fun Food
Equipment
- 1 heart cookie cutter 3 inches
- 2 toothpicks
- knife
Ingredients
- 1 slice Watermelon about 1 inch thick
- 2 strawberries rinsed and dried
Instructions
Instructions:
- Make heart shapes from your cookie cutter and watermelon slices
- Cut off the stem of a strawberry
- Insert a toothpick into the cut portions
- Now, cut the stem off another strawberry
- Cut a V into the cut portion
- Insert a toothpick into the pointed end of that strawberry
- Piece it all together on a plate to resemble cupid’s arrow
